Tuner Imports wrote:If its an A175, then this would make it the GSR....The stock suspension works pretty well..
What upgrades are you intending/doing to the car?
Yea ur right, its really an a173a chassis which came with a 1.4 sirius 80 and a 3 spd tranny. Right now i'm sourcing out a sirius 2000 w/5spd manual naturally aspirated. My plan is to get the best in control before doing anything to the engine.
1 upgraded brakes/bigger diff.
2 best suspension
3 gearbox internals

so yea, if u got any advice for me it will be well appreciated.
